WebJun 6, 2016 · Spray corners with a vertical stroke aimed directly at the corner. Move a little quicker than usual, especially on outside corners, to avoid overloading the edges. After you complete each area, stand back and look for light spots or missed areas. Touch up, making sure that you move the gun before spraying. WebJan 4, 2024 · Painting ergonomics – Knowing how to safely use painting equipment is essential in keeping your team safe. Spray guns should be balanced, easy to hold and use a hoist or dolly to ensure that they can be easily moved. Frequent breaks should be taken to help keep your team safe from strains, sprains and other musculoskeletal injuries.

WebNov 4, 2024 · The dangers present are why wearing PPE on the job is so important. One position that is known for its inherent risk is painting. Painters work with a variety of toxic paints, sealers and adhesive coatings. They need a range of PPE to guard against these hazards. WebA spray booth should be used when spray painting with a hazardous chemical, except when: the shape, size or weight of an article cannot be easily moved or fit into a spray booth e.g. painting a building, bridge or large boat; the painting involves minor work such as spotting or touch-ups e.g. painting a scratch or stone chip on a car (painting ... WebWorkers’ eyes must be protected during spray painting; acceptable PPE includes safety goggles, full-face respirators, and loose-fitting hood respirators. Respirators must be used during spraying operations in confined spaces with toxic solvents; the air must be tested and deemed suitable for human consumption.

During spray painting operations, the atomization of paint increases the surface area of the liquid, which creates two primary hazards – worker exposure to toxic or hazardous substances and fires or explosions.
